Water damage
A fascia board could be damaged in a variety of ways. A common issue is water damage. If your soffit and fascia boards are damaged, moisture could leak into your home, causing problems like rot, mold, and fungus. The best way to stop this is to have your fascia and soffit boards repaired as soon as possible.
The fascia is the long wooden board that runs behind your gutters and connects to the roof rafters. It also seals off your attic. It also serves as a mounting for gutters. If the fascia is damaged, it can lead to other roof problems and moisture damage in the attic of your home.
If you have a rotting fascia the first step to fixing it is to be sure that it's actually decay and not just discoloration. To determine this, examine the wood in a direct manner and feel it for soft spots or dark holes. Rotted wood will feel soft or pulpy. It is essential to address any moisture sources that could have caused the rot, like malfunctioning gutters or leaking shingles.
After fixing the damage, you can paint or refinish your fascia or soffit to protect them against further damage. This process involves removing the old paint, sanding and applying primer, before painting with high-quality exterior paint. This helps keep the fascia and soffit from moisture and improve their appearance.

Pest infestation
Besides protecting your roof, the fascia and soffit also act as barriers to keep pests from getting into your attic or roof space. They typically have vents for proper airflow in the attic, regulating temperature and moisture levels. These structures are susceptible to damage and allow rodents and insects access to cause damage. Regular maintenance of fascias and soffits and timely repairs can stop this.
Soffits and fascia often develop holes, cracks or decay as they age, making them an ideal entry point for pests. These gaps can provide ideal conditions for termites to attack and infest your home. In the course of repair the experts will examine and address the issues to stop further damage from occurring to your roof and your home.
Birds, squirrels or rodents are also able to enter your home through damaged fascia or soffit. Pests can make use of damaged soffit and fascia as an entry point to build nests or eat within the wood. Unwelcome guests may also leave droppings which can cause further damage and deterioration. To stop this from happening, the professional will seal cracks and spots that are rotting.
